PictoColor Releases CorrectPhoto™ 3.1 Digital Photo Editor
Featuring OneClick™ Color, Black & White and Sepia Tone
Easy to use Windows photo editor turns average photos into great color,
black and white or sepia tone photos in seconds.
Burnsville, MN, July 24, 2008 - - PictoColor announces the release of
CorrectPhoto 3.1, its popular easy to use digital photo editor. CorrectPhoto
3.1 features PictoColor's OneClick Color technology that instantly gives
every digital photo the color of life or creates a stunning black and white
or sepia tone picture. With just one click, anyone can remove an unwanted
color cast, improve the exposure and increase the vibrancy of all of their
digital pictures. And, with a single click a color photo can be instantly
turned into black and white or sepia tone picture.
Plus, with its collection of other essential photo tools such as rotation,
cropping, cropping to standard print sizes, resizing, removing red-eye, and
sharpening, CorrectPhoto helps users turn average snapshots into great
photos in seconds.
CorrectPhoto takes the guess work out of color correction with PictoColor's
OneClick Color technology, the point-and-click color technology that really
works. OneClick Color automatically corrects the white balance, exposure,
and saturation. In addition to its automatic color correction capabilities,
CorrectPhoto provides separate controls for manually adjusting brightness
and contrast, independently adjusting shadows and highlights, and quickly
adjusting the saturation. New to version 3.1 is the ability to create
stunning black and white and sepia tone photos with a single mouse click.
Designed for Windows XP and Vista users, CorrectPhoto’s built in Windows
Explorer provides direct access to Windows file management system for easy
photo management and archiving
